Summary

Dr. Scott Gilles specializes in hematology and pathology, bringing 13 years of experience to his medical practice. He earned his medical degree from the University of Minnesota Medical School and completed his residency at the University of Minnesota Medical Center. Dr. Gilles is fluent in English.

Dr. Gilles practices at multiple locations throughout Minnesota, including Duluth, Burnsville, and Minneapolis. He treats conditions such as colon polyps, iron deficiency anemia, and GERD. His expertise includes performing pathology tests, surgical pathology, and kidney transplant biopsies to help diagnose and monitor various medical conditions.
